Weather of Arabia - During the remainder of this week, the Kingdom is affected by many hot and temperate air masses, with temperatures varying significantly and from day to day.

 

Khamsini air depression and lane hotspot Tuesday

 

On Tuesday, the kingdom is affected by a weak pentathlon depression, which is accompanied by a hot air mass that works at high temperatures, and relatively hot weather prevails in all regions with high dust levels in the air.

 

A decrease in temperatures on Wednesday and its return to rise on Thursday and Friday

 

Temperatures return to fall again on Wednesday and become less than their levels at this time of the year. Mild and gentle weather prevails in the mountains and relatively hot in the Jordan Valley, Dead Sea and Aqaba, but soon the temperature will rise again on Thursday and Friday and will return The hot atmosphere of the concerns of the regions.
